What is the difference between CyberFOX AutoElevate vs Akeyless Secure Remote Access?
**CyberFOX AutoElevate**: PAM solution for MSPs to remove local admin rights via least privilege.. Built by CyberFOX. headquartered in United States. core capabilities include Removal of local administrator rights from end users, Remote privilege management and approval of elevation requests, Rule creation and privilege policy management. **Akeyless Secure Remote Access**: Provides secretless remote access to infrastructure with Zero Trust controls. Built by Akeyless Security. headquartered in United States. core capabilities include Just-in-Time access provisioning, Identity provider integration for authentication, Zero Trust access with no standing privileges. Both serve the Privileged Access Management market but differ in approach, feature depth, and target audience.
